Mary P. LaPierre is a scholar working on Endocrine and Autonomic Systems, Surgery and Molecular Biology. According to data from OpenAlex, Mary P. LaPierre has authored 11 papers receiving a total of 407 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Endocrine and Autonomic Systems, 4 papers in Surgery and 4 papers in Molecular Biology. Recurrent topics in Mary P. LaPierre's work include Regulation of Appetite and Obesity (6 papers), MicroRNA in disease regulation (4 papers) and Pancreatic function and diabetes (3 papers). Mary P. LaPierre is often cited by papers focused on Regulation of Appetite and Obesity (6 papers), MicroRNA in disease regulation (4 papers) and Pancreatic function and diabetes (3 papers). Mary P. LaPierre collaborates with scholars based in Canada, Switzerland and United Kingdom. Mary P. LaPierre's co-authors include Markus Stoffel, Mona A. Abraham, B Filippi, Tony K.T. Lam, Jessica T.Y. Yue, Rémy Denzler, Thomas Rülicke, Kashan Ahmed, Jukka Kero and Emanuel Gasser and has published in prestigious journals such as Journal of Clinical Investigation, Nature Communications and Endocrinology.
